LEGO Horizon Adventures: Release Window, Story, & Co-Op Gameplay Details

was revealed during opening night of Summer Game Fest 2024. Long rumored since the release of -themed LEGO sets back in 2022, this is a lighthearted adaptation of the series, featuring the classic blocky art style and tongue-in-cheek humor LEGO video games have always been known for. It features series protagonist Aloy and her friends on a unique adventure, tailor-made for an entirely different kind of gameplay in a familiar world.

Phantom Blade Zero Is Not A Soulslike Game; Demo Won’t Release Anytime Soon

Phantom Blade Zero, the impressive Unreal Engine 5-powered action RPG in development by S-Game recently showed off during the Summer Game Fest 2024 show, is not a Soulslike game, although the experience has been somewhat influenced by FromSoftware's series.

Astro Bot Devs Explain Why The Game Doesn’t Support PS VR2

Astro Bot is arguably Sony's most promising first-party exclusive for 2024 in a year otherwise devoid of big releases. The platform game looked great on its State of Play debut, but it won't support PS VR2 despite the franchise launching on the first PS VR headset with 2018's Astro Bot: Rescue Mission.

How did multiple unannounced games leak through the Epic Games Store?

In an event not seen since numerous video games leaked through Nvidia GeForce Now, a third-party tool accidentally exposed a bunch of listings on the Epic Games Store. A website called EpicDB featured public pages for a bunch of unannounced titles from Square Enix, Sony, Sega, Saber Interactive, and many other publishers.
